During a severe winter, a farmer was snowed in his farmhouse. When he found that he could not procure any food outside, he began consuming his own sheep. As the hard weather continued, he began to eat his goats. And finally-for there was no break in the weather he turned to the plough oxen. Thereupon, the dogs said to one another, “We’d better be off! If the master has no pity on the oxen, who carry the burden of the work around here, it’s highly unlikely that he’ll spare us.”

Old Learning: When our neighbour’s house is on fire, it is time to save our own skin.
